Weather in September

The first month of the autumn, September, is also a frosty month in Chitina, Alaska, with an average temperature ranging between max 44.6°F (7°C) and min 33.4°F (0.8°C).

Temperature

The arrival of September correlates with a minor temperature reduction, down from August's cool 52.5°F (11.4°C) to a frosty 44.6°F (7°C). Chitina observes an average low-temperature of 33.4°F (0.8°C) during September nights.

Humidity

In Chitina, Alaska, the average relative humidity in September is 73%.

Rainfall

The month with the most rainfall is September, when the rain falls for 16.3 days and typically aggregates up to 1.69" (43m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through May, September through December. September is the first month it typically snows. Throughout September, in the average 1 snowfall days, it receives 0.2" (5mm) of snow. In Chitina, during the entire year, snow falls for 95.3 days and aggregates up to 44.02" (1118mm) of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in September in Chitina, Alaska, is 12h and 52min.
On the first day of September in Chitina, sunrise is at 6:31 am and sunset at 8:43 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:44 am and sunset at 7:10 pm AKDT.

Average temperature in September
Chitina, AK

Average temperature in September - Chitina, AK
  • Average high temperature in September: 44.6°F

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is July (56.8°F).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is January (13.5°F).

  • Average low temperature in September: 33.4°F

The month with the highest average low temperature is July (43.2°F).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is February (1°F).
